Want to hold files on External Hard Drive

Hello,
I have recently purchased an external hard drive to hold all of my personal files on so that I don't keep slowing down my work laptop with them. I've had success with most of my files but I'm not quite sure what to do about my OOTP league files. I'm in the World Baseball Hierarchy, its an 88 team league with full minor leagues. Theres a ton of history for that league, tons of images, and the file is frankly pretty huge. Is there a way for me to store the "Save Game" file on my External Hard Drive and have the game load it from there, rather than from "My Documents." Thank you.
